New Brighton Calgary Real Estate Market Report – Q2 2025

The New Brighton housing market demonstrated steady buyer activity through Q2 2025, with demand balancing against a healthy increase in new listings.

  • Sales: 132 transactions (down 13.2% Y/Y).

  • New Listings: 181 (up 9% Y/Y).

  • Sales-to-New Listings (SNL) Ratio: 72.9% (favouring sellers slightly).

  • Inventory: 63 listings on average (up 141% Y/Y).

  • Months of Supply: 1.43 (indicating a seller-leaning balanced market).

  • Average Days on Market: 21 (homes selling faster than historical averages).


Benchmark Pricing Trends

  • Overall Benchmark Price: $537,767 (down 1.3% Y/Y).

  • Detached: $649,967 (–1.2% Y/Y).

  • Semi-Detached: $547,300 (–2.8% Y/Y).

  • Row/Townhomes: $420,633 (–0.5% Y/Y).

  • Apartments: $315,100 (+2.8% Y/Y).

Detached homes dominate the market, while apartments gained traction as affordability pressures grew.


Property Type Breakdown

  • Detached Homes
    Represent the majority of sales, with values holding relatively firm. Demand continues from families looking for more space near schools and parks.

  • Semi-Detached Homes
    Pricing softened, reflecting affordability-driven buyer negotiations. Still attractive for families wanting more space than townhomes but at lower costs than detached.

  • Row/Townhomes
    Remained resilient with minimal price decline. With strong absorption, they continue to serve as a popular first-home option.

  • Apartments
    Showed renewed buyer interest, with a 2.8% benchmark increase. Condos are increasingly appealing to first-time buyers and investors seeking entry-level price points.


Community Features Driving Demand

Schools

Families are drawn to New Brighton for its proximity to schools, including:

  • New Brighton School (K-4, CBE)

  • St. Marguerite School (K-6, Catholic)

  • Access to nearby junior high and high schools in Cranston, Auburn Bay, and McKenzie Towne.

Shopping & Amenities

  • South Trail Crossing (130th Avenue SE): Full-service retail corridor with grocery, big-box shopping, dining, and fitness options.

  • McKenzie Towne High Street: Boutique shops, cafés, and walkable amenities nearby.

Lifestyle Appeal

New Brighton is a master-planned, family-focused community featuring:

  • New Brighton Clubhouse: Exclusive resident facility with splash park, skating rink, tennis, and year-round programming.

  • Pathways & Parks: Ample green spaces, ponds, and playgrounds.

  • Transit Connectivity: Convenient access to Deerfoot Trail and Stoney Trail for commuting.


Heading into the latter half of 2025, New Brighton is expected to see stable sales and modest price adjustments.

  • Detached and semi-detached may experience slight downward pressure as supply builds.

  • Row and apartment segments will likely see continued demand from affordability-driven buyers.

  • Community amenities, schools, and lifestyle appeal will keep New Brighton highly attractive to families and first-time buyers alike.
